Mint & Coinage Details
Mint Location:
West Point
Mintage:
44,584
Coinage Type:
Gold eagle
Coinage Years:
1986-
Composition:
91.67% gold; 3% silver; 5.33% copper
Mint Mark:
W
Varieties and Classification
Variety:
Gold Eagle
Physical Characteristics
Fineness:
0.9167
Weight:
16.966 gr
Weight:
0.5455 oz
Precious Metal Weight:
0.5 oz
Strike Type:
Proof
Diameter:
27 mm
Coin Shape:
Round
Design Details
Designer:
Augustus Saint-Gaudens, Miley Busek
Obverse Lettering:
LIBERTY, 1994
Obverse Designer:
Augustus Saint-Gaudens
Reverse Lettering:
UNTED STATES OF AMERICA, IN GOD WE TRUST, 1/2 OZ. FINE GOLD, 25 DOLLARS, E PLURIBUS UNUM
Reverse Designer:
Miley Busek

About CDN Prices
All CDN prices are based on proprietary market knowledge and technology developed by CDN Publishing, LLC.
CPG® prices represent retail levels. Collectors should refer to CPG values as a starting place for their negotiations, or auction bid reference.
Greysheet/Greensheet prices are wholesale market levels for collectible coins/paper money intended to indicate what a dealer, or wholesale, buyer would pay for the described item in the specified grade. Greysheet/Greensheet represent "sight-seen" values based on a buyer's in-hand review. The actual value can be more or less than this depending on factors including eye appeal and market timing.
Bluesheet (NGC & PCGS) prices represent the highest sight-unseen offers to buy on dealer networks like CDN Exchange. In many cases, there are no active sight-unseen buy offers, so CDN looks to the recent lowest market values for such an item. For this reason, Bluesheet values typically represent the floor of the market for the specified item. CDN only tracks Bluesheet on certain items.
CAC prices are for U.S. coins that meet the standards of the Certified Acceptance Corporation. You can learn more about CAC on their web site.
Price movement is indicated for price changes in the last 30 days.
